Saga Hotel Oslo, Worldhotels Crafted, Oslo
About the Hotel
Saga Hotel Oslo, Worldhotels Crafted, is a boutique hotel located in the peaceful Majorstuen neighborhood of Oslo. The building dates back to the late 19th century, offering a blend of historic charm and modern comfort. The hotel features a trendy sushi restaurant and provides easy access to local culture and heritage sites. Guests can enjoy the vibrant atmosphere of Karl Johans Gate and the proximity to the Royal Palace.
Location
Saga Hotel Oslo is conveniently located near the Royal Palace, with Majorstuen and Nationaltheateret within walking distance. The hotel is 2.5 km from Oslo Central Station, easily accessible via tram or a short walk. Local attractions include various museums on the nearby Bygdøy peninsula.
Rooms
Each of the 47 guestrooms at Saga Hotel Oslo features premium bedding and laptop-friendly workspaces. Amenities include free WiFi, air conditioning, and a flat-screen TV with cable channels. Superior double rooms are larger, offering additional comforts like bathrobes and minibar. Junior suites come with a sofa nook for relaxation and ample seating.
Eat & Drink
The breakfast buffet at Saga Hotel Oslo is highly regarded, showcasing local ingredients and Scandinavian favorites such as several types of herring and artisanal cheeses. The on-site restaurant, Fangst, specializes in modern Nordic cuisine prepared with Asian techniques. A lobby bar is available for guests seeking cocktails or a coffee in a relaxed setting.
Leisure & Business
Leisure options include a fitness center and an inviting outdoor terrace. Business facilities include meeting rooms equipped for presentations and workshops. Guests can make use of complimentary wireless Internet access, concierge services, and daily laundry services.
